Ok dug in the old hunting mags North American Whitetail Sept 2004. The odd colored buck was taken on Jan 3,2004 near Hays-Travis county line in the hill country of Texas. Also said it was a regular shoulder mount with the rest made into a rug. The funny thing is she said she thought it was a cow when she first saw it.

black,or melanistic deer as they are refered to,are considered the rarest of all deer,much more than a true albino even
